      <description>&lt;P&gt;When we get some spam messages, I use GAM to remove them from teacher/staff email inboxes. I'm doing this by running the following command:&amp;nbsp;gam all users delete messages query rfc822msgid:%id% doit (there's a prompt to enter the messageID).&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I can see the progress as it's run, and I've seen it confirm deletion of the email. However, when I go back to the admin panel in the investigation it still shows up for some users as not deleted under a search.
